Zupfinstrumentenbauer

German

Etymology

Zupfinstrument + Bauer

Pronunciation

  • IPA(key): /ˈtsʊpfʔɪnstʁumɛntn̩baʊ̯ɐ/

Noun

Zupfinstrumentenbauer m (genitive Zupfinstrumentenbauers, plural Zupfinstrumentenbauer, feminine Zupfinstrumentenbauerin)

  1. plucked string instrument maker (a luthier specialized in the production of string instruments that are plucked or strummed, such as guitars, lutes, mandolins, harps, etc.)
